Greencastle, IN Heat Pump Repair Pros

Duct Repair in Greencastle, IN
Fix leaky or crushed ducts in Greencastle, IN.


Best Duct Repair in Greencastle, IN
Restore performance with expert duct repair in Greencastle, IN. Call (833) 7791706 now.